    Content
    Enthält die Kapitel: (1) HEIT, E.: Knowledge and concept learning (2) HAHN, U. u. N. CHATER: Concepts and similarity (3) MURPHY, G.L. u. M.E. LASSALINE: Hierarchical structure in concepts and the basic level of categorization (4) HAMPTON, J.: Conceptual combination (5) SMITH, L.B. u. L.K. SAMUELSON; Perceiving and remembering: category stability, variability and development (6) SHANKS, D.R.: Distributed representations and implicit knowledge: a brief introduction (7) KNOWLTON, B.: Declarative and nondeclarative knowledge: insights from cognitive neurosciences (8) GOSCHKE, T.: Implicit learning and unconscious knowledge: mental representation, computational mechanisms, and brain structures (9) WHITTLESEA, B.W.A.: The representation of general and particular knowledge (10) LAMBERTS, K.: Process models of categorization (11) BUSEMEYER, J.R. u.a.: Learning functional relations based on experience with input-output pairs by humans and artificial neural networks (12) STORMS, G. u. P. DeBOECK: Formal models for intra-categorial structure that can be used for data analysis
    Editor
    Lamberts, K. u. D. Shanks
